  • Restore WinXP, will I lose my info if I reinstall itunes ?

    I had to restore my Sony Notebook computer because of problems.
    If I reinstalled itunes, will it copy all my info from the iphone to the itune program?? including contacts too ?
    I dont want to dock the iphone until I know for sure I wont lose my contacts.
    Thanks.

    Did you include your iTunes library with your computer's backup along with all other important data before restoring your computer?
    In regards to iTunes content, an iPhone can be synced with an iTunes library on a single computer only. When syncing iTunes content with a different computer, all iTunes content on your iPhone that was transferred to your iPhone from another computer will be erased first. The same applies to photos transferred to your iPhone via the iTunes sync process. Your iPhone will detect your computer as a new or different computer since you restored it - even if you included your iTunes library with your computer's backup and restore your iTunes library from your backup after restoring your computer.
    Contact info is designed to be synced with a supported address book application on your computer. With XP, this can be with Outlook 2003 or 2007 along with syncing calendar events, or with the address book used by Outlook Express.
    When syncing iTunes content with a new or different computer, contact info on your iPhone will not be erased or touched, unless you are syncing contact info with a supported address book application on your computer.
    If you are syncing contact info and calendar events with Outlook 2003 or 2007 and you didn't include your Outlook data with your computer's backup before restoring your computer - your Outlook address book and calendar is empty, before syncing this data with Outlook, enter one contact in the address book and one calendar event in Outlook. Make these up if needed, which can be deleted later. This will provide a merge prompt when syncing this data, which you want to select. The same applies to the address book used by Outlook Express before syncing contact info with the address book used by OE.
    If you didn't include your iTunes library with your computer's backup before restoring your computer, iTunes includes an option to transfer iTunes content from an iPod or iPhone that was purchased from the iTunes store, but this is for iTunes content that was purchased from the iTunes store only. First you need to re-authorize your computer with your iTunes account with iTunes. With your iPhone connected and without syncing, at the iTunes menu bar go to File and select Transfer Purchases From - the name of your iPhone.
    iTunes includes a preference setting to disable automatic syncing when any iPod or iPhone is connected. Go to iTunes preferences. Under the devices tab, select disable automatic syncing for iPhones and iPods before connecting your iPhone.

  • TS1717 Is it possible to uninstall & reinstall iTunes and not have to redo all of my playlists etc.?

    Is it possible to uninstall & reinstall iTunes and not have to redo all of my playlists etc.?
    I updated iTunes and the installation failed and now I cannot open iTunes.  The fix is to unistall and reinstall iTunes but I don't want to have to redo all of my playlists and things.

    Do not worry all your Data including Playlist, etc. will remain as it is.
    Do the following:
    Uninstall from Windows the following five programs: iTunes, Apple Software Update, Apple Mobile Device Support, Bonjour and Apple Application Support. You do this from an applet in Control Panel called Programs & Features (in Windows 8, 7, or Vista) or Add or Remove Programs (in Windows XP).
    Download the latest version of iTunes from Apple and note the location you're saving it to so you can find it once it's done.
    Run the iTunes installation as an administrator, just Right click iTunes installer and Run as Administrator.
    Note : If you are unable to Remove Apple Mobile Device Support you can skip that.

  • HT2703 Can i reinstall Bonjour without uninstalling/reinstalling itunes after accidental removal?

    Can i reinstall Bonjour,after accidental removal, without uninstall/reinstalling itunes?

    Uninstalling and then reinstalling your iTunes should also get your Bonjour reinstalled.
    For the reinstall, use an installer downloaded from the Apple website:
    http://www.apple.com/itunes/download/
    ... or you could get it back via your Apple Software Update for Windows.
    If you'd prefer not to uninstall iTunes, try the following procedure.
    Download and save a copy of the iTunesSetup.exe (or iTunes64setup.exe) installer file to your hard drive:
    http://www.apple.com/itunes/download/
    Download and install the free trial version of WinRAR:
    http://www.rarlab.com/
    Right-click the iTunesSetup.exe (or iTunes64setup.exe), and select "Extract to iTunesSetup" (or "Extract to iTunes64Setup"). WinRAR will expand the contents of the file into a folder called "iTunesSetup" (or "iTunes64Setup").
    Go into the folder and doubleclick the Bonjour.msi (or Bonjour64.msi) to do a standalone Bonjour install.
